Description:Claire Hayes wakes up in a hospital bed she doesn't remember being put in. The last thing she knew, she was thirty-five, her marriage was in ruins, and a man she thought loved her had taken everything she had left.But that was a dream. Wasn't it?She's twenty-eight now, happily married, expecting her first surviving child. The nightmare — the affair, the betrayal, the divorce, the crash — never happened.Then she wakes up again. And this time she's twenty-two, just starting out, with her whole life still in front of her.Two impossible lives. One terrifying question: which one is real?Told in three nested layers of consciousness, *When the Dream Breaks* is a haunting, intimate story of the choices women make — and the lives they trade away before they understand the cost.A quietly devastating novel about love, regret, and the moment you finally choose yourself.
